AMHERST, N.Y. – 51³Ô¹ÏÍø College’s Nursing Programs have been selected among the best in the country in new rankings released by Nursing Schools Almanac, a comprehensive online educational resource for aspiring nurses.
AMHERST, N.Y. – 51³Ô¹ÏÍø College has named Dr. Ida Gibson as the college’s first chief diversity officer as part of the institution’s continuing commitment to advance diversity and inclusion on campus. Her appointment was effective Jan. 2.
AMHERST, N.Y. – 51³Ô¹ÏÍø College alumnus Dr. Sean Christie ’15, ’17, one of only nine practicing physical therapists in the country selected for entry this year into the U.S. Army, was officially sworn in as a commissioned officer at a ceremony held Dec. 6 on 51³Ô¹Ï꿉۪s campus.
AMHERST, N.Y. – An educational video created by 51³Ô¹ÏÍø College physical therapy students on preventing falls among older adults has won first place in a national contest sponsored by the American Physical Therapy Association (APTA).
AMHERST, N.Y. – 51³Ô¹ÏÍø College officially kicked off the holiday season at its fifth annual Winter Festival and Tree Lighting held on campus on Dec. 6.
